What Does Auto Insurance Cover?
Texas drivers are required to carry proof of financial responsibility, typically in the form of liability coverage, to operate a vehicle legally. Liability coverage may help pay for third-party bodily injuries and property damage you cause in an accident.
You can also add the following to your policy:
- Collision coverage may pay for your vehicle’s repair or replacement costs after a collision.
- Comprehensive coverage may help with financial losses from incidents other than collisions, such as theft, vandalism or severe weather.
- U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age may provide financial support if you are involved in an accident caused by a driver who lacks insurance.
How Much Does a Policy Cost?
Auto insurance rates vary based on factors such as your driving history, age, vehicle type and selected coverage limits. Your location also matters; drivers in urban areas such as Arlington often pay more due to higher traffic and accident risks.
How Can I Lower My Premiums?
Here are a few ways to potentially reduce your costs:
- Review rates from several insurers to find competitive pricing.
- Raise your deductible.
- Keep a clean driving record.
- Check for discounts related to safe driving, bundling policies or belonging to specific organizations.
